Alexander (Alex) A. Iacono passed peacefully June 26, 2024 at the age of 71 after a two year battle with cancer. He was born November 9, 1952 to Crescenzo (Richard) and Santina (Sandy) Iacono in San Pedro, California.
Alex was a lifelong resident of San Pedro where he was a beloved member of the tight-knit community. He was always kind, and a friend to all. Alex devoted his life to working hard for his family and was a proud I.L.W.U. Local 13 Union Member for many years. He was a proud father. Alex enjoyed coaching his children in basketball and baseball and spent many years as Chief Umpire at Eastview Little League. In the recent years, Alex's proudest accomplishment was his title change to grandpa. Grandpa Alex never missed a t-ball game or chance to spend time with his grand kids, all the while battling cancer.
Alex was also a passionate fisherman. At a young age, he learned to love the ocean by way of his father who was a commercial fisherman. Alex later spent his retired years on the coast of San Pedro, fishing in his beloved boat, the Big Head 2. He cherished taking trips to and from Catalina with family and friends and took his boat out every chance he could get. He also enjoyed playing the guitar and taught his siblings and children how to play.
Alex's fun-loving personality, humor, and kindness endeared him to everyone he met. Everyone that knew Alex, loved him. He will be deeply missed by all who knew him.
